About this ebook

Inspired by the writings of famed astronomer Carl Sagan, TOH'S SAGA is the tale in verse of the life and times of a sentient bubble. Toh is magnificent. Toh is powerful. Toh is feared, respected. But when its ambition gets out of control, Toh’s group casts it out to face the ravages of a desolate and hostile world with out friends, without family — alone. [Verse Novella (Rated G) released in 2014 by Dragonfly Publishing, Inc. | available in print and ebook]

Edward Eaton

Edward Eaton has studied and taught at many schools in the States, China, Israel, Oman, and France. He holds a PhD in Theater History and Literature, and has worked extensively as a theater director and fight choreographer. He has been a newspaper columnist and theatre critic. He has published and presented many scholarly papers, and has a background in playwriting. He is also an avid SCUBA diver and skier. He currently resides in Boston with his wife Silviya and son Christopher.

    Acknowledgements

    I would like to thank the noted astronomer, Carl Sagan (1934-1996). This work is, to some degree, inspired by a passage I read in Cosmos some years ago: I am skeptical  about most of the extraterrestrial visions, [which] rely on forms of life we already know…. I do not think life anywhere else would look very much like a reptile, or an insect or a human—even with…minor cosmetic adjustments…. But if you pressed me, I could try to imagine something rather different. Chapter II, One Voice in the Cosmic Fugue.
